A crypto Hardware wallet device which allows users to safely save their cryptocurrency offline. This is crucial because it provides an extra security measure in comparison to software wallets which are kept on a laptop or a mobile device and are susceptible to hacking and malware.
Hardware wallets are typically small, portable devices that connect to a computer through USB. They store the user’s private keys, which they use to access their currency on the device itself, instead of on a laptop smartphone or computer. This means that even if a hacker could gain access to the computer or mobile device, they will not be able to gain access to the user’s cryptocurrency, as the private keys are kept offline.
Hardware wallets are designed to be user-friendly, making it possible for even non-technical users to securely keep their crypto. They generally have a simple interface and can be used with various currencies.
One of the primary benefits of using a hardware wallet is that it provides a high level of security. Since private keys are kept offline so they are less susceptible to malware and hacking. In addition Hardware wallets are typically constructed with a variety of security features, such as a pin code or a recovery phrase, to safeguard against loss or theft.
